The Wolverine Men's Loader 6" Soft Toe Wedge Work Boot combines rugged full-grain leather with a PU wedge outsole designed to shed dirt and debris. Featuring a removable cushioned footbed and Goodyear Welt construction, these boots mold to your feet for a near-custom fit. Lightweight and unlined with a padded collar, they keep your feet cool and comfortable during long, demanding workdays.

Fit my 6E foot.
So for some of us out here finding 6E wide is almost impossible. Part of this issue centers around the sizing chart. Extra-Wide,EW,XW, 4E and H width sizing which is all 4E width shoes/boots. It's taken 3 years to figure this much out. The biggest issue is my foot is about 4.5 inches wide. Making it 6E. While I did find Dunham boots have what I call a true to size 6E boot. They are a bit pricey. I ordered these because the Dunham's were out of stock. Go figure. I ordered these with a set of Keens because I remember Keens being like Extra wide along with a super wide toe box. Not this time, returned! So I was a little afraid to try these on because, another swing and a miss would not be fun. I put my foot in and noticed it was snug on my right foot. Not a game changer, but pleasantly surprised it was snug, but not uncomfortable. One of the things I believe that's helping them out is the lack of a inner thinsulate liner. Regardless, these boots keep my feet toasty warm. These are the most comfortable boots I have actually owned. I don't feel like I'm standing on concrete. I left them on the first day I had them because they were that comfortable. If you are 4E/5E/6E these should fit you no issues unless your toe box is 4.7" or wider.

Solid all around mock toe boot
I waited until after a full winter/spring of use before writing a review. I'll start saying they are pretty heavy and chunky compared to other mock toes . I got true to size with plenty of room these especially have a high toe box .I could have sized down a half size no problem. They did well in the cold and for work or daily wear and with snow no issues. the build and material seem pretty good. Pretty comfortable once you get used to the blocky weighted boot itself. Long winded way of saying all things considered it's a pretty solid boot for most tasks.. side note in my opinion not the best boot for driving long distance you're away from the peddle a good bit that's just something to keep in mind if you drive equipment or vehicles long periods
